Magic aim to get to .500 against rival looking to survive without All-Star guard
After being victimized by Trae Young's clutch play in its first home loss on Oct. 24, the Orlando Magic will look to take advantage of the All-Star guard's absence Tuesday and all of November.
Trae Young was released on injury Wednesday night during the Hawks' victory against the Nets, and will be absent from the floor for at least four weeks. However, the game leader does not suffer structural injuries to the right knee.

AP Hawks Trae Young has been diagnosed with a sprained MCL in his right knee and will be reevaluated in four weeks, per ESPN’s Shams Charania. An MRI was reviewed by multiple doctors, and the Hawks issued a statement confirming that Young avoided major structural damage and has already begun rehab.
